15 research outputs found

    Implementation of synchronized chaotic systems by field programmable gate array

    Get PDF
    Thesis (Master)--Izmir Institute of Technology, Electronics and Communication Engineering, Izmir, 2008Includes bibliographical references (leaves: 117-119)Text in English; Abstract: Turkish and Englishxiii, 119 leavesIn this thesis, the geometric properties of chaotic systems are used to determine their synchronization. First, each system is constructed with MATLAB Simulink blocks. Afterwards, feedback control system for synchronization of chaotic systems is proposed by using complete synchronization approach. In the next stage, Simulink designs are translated into System Generator design so that bitstream file which is used to program FPGA is obtained. Finally, the design is implemented into FPGA by dowloading bitstream file into FPGA. As an application of FPGAs the synchronization of chaotic systems have been achieved

    Graph-based Algorithms for Smart Mobility Planning and Large-scale Network Discovery

    Get PDF
    Graph theory has become a hot topic in the past two decades as evidenced by the increasing number of citations in research. Its applications are found in many fields, e.g. database, clustering, routing, etc. In this thesis, two novel graph-based algorithms are presented. The first algorithm finds itself in the thriving carsharing service, while the second algorithm is about large graph discovery to unearth the unknown graph before any analyses can be performed. In the first scenario, the automatisation of the fleet planning process in carsharing is proposed. The proposed work enhances the accuracy of the planning to the next level by taking an advantage of the open data movement such as street networks, building footprints, and demographic data. By using the street network (based on graph), it solves the questionable aspect in many previous works, feasibility as they tended to use rasterisation to simplify the map, but that comes with the price of accuracy and feasibility. A benchmark suite for further research in this problem is also provided. Along with it, two optimisation models with different sets of objectives and contexts are proposed. Through a series of experiment, a novel hybrid metaheuristic algorithm is proposed. The algorithm is called NGAP, which is based on Reference Point based Non-dominated Sorting genetic Algorithm (NSGA-III) and Pareto Local Search (PLS) and a novel problem specific local search operator designed for the fleet placement problem in carsharing called Extensible Neighbourhood Search (ENS). The designed local search operator exploits the graph structure of the street network and utilises the local knowledge to improve the exploration capability. The results show that the proposed hybrid algorithm outperforms the original NSGA-III in convergence under the same execution time. The work in smart mobility is done on city scale graphs which are considered to be medium size. However, the scale of the graphs in other fields in the real-world can be much larger than that which is why the large graph discovery algorithm is proposed as the second algorithm. To elaborate on the definition of large, some examples are required. The internet graph has over 30 billion nodes. Another one is a human brain network contains around 1011 nodes. Apart of the size, there is another aspect in real-world graph and that is the unknown. With the dynamic nature of the real-world graphs, it is almost impossible to have a complete knowledge of the graph to perform an analysis that is why graph traversal is crucial as the preparation process. I propose a novel memoryless chaos-based graph traversal algorithm called Chaotic Traversal (CHAT). CHAT is the first graph traversal algorithm that utilises the chaotic attractor directly. An experiment with two well-known chaotic attractors, Lozi map and Rössler system is conducted. The proposed algorithm is compared against the memoryless state-of-the-art algorithm, Random Walk. The results demonstrate the superior performance in coverage rate over Random Walk on five tested topologies; ring, small world, random, grid and power-law. In summary, the contribution of this research is twofold. Firstly, it contributes to the research society by introducing new study problems and novel approaches to propel the advance of the current state-of-the-art. And Secondly, it demonstrates a strong case for the conversion of research to the industrial sector to solve a real-world problem

    A Memristive Hyperchaotic System without Equilibrium

    Get PDF

    On the development of slime mould morphological, intracellular and heterotic computing devices

    Get PDF
    The use of live biological substrates in the fabrication of unconventional computing (UC) devices is steadily transcending the barriers between science fiction and reality, but efforts in this direction are impeded by ethical considerations, the field’s restrictively broad multidisciplinarity and our incomplete knowledge of fundamental biological processes. As such, very few functional prototypes of biological UC devices have been produced to date. This thesis aims to demonstrate the computational polymorphism and polyfunctionality of a chosen biological substrate — slime mould Physarum polycephalum, an arguably ‘simple’ single-celled organism — and how these properties can be harnessed to create laboratory experimental prototypes of functionally-useful biological UC prototypes. Computing devices utilising live slime mould as their key constituent element can be developed into a) heterotic, or hybrid devices, which are based on electrical recognition of slime mould behaviour via machine-organism interfaces, b) whole-organism-scale morphological processors, whose output is the organism’s morphological adaptation to environmental stimuli (input) and c) intracellular processors wherein data are represented by energetic signalling events mediated by the cytoskeleton, a nano-scale protein network. It is demonstrated that each category of device is capable of implementing logic and furthermore, specific applications for each class may be engineered, such as image processing applications for morphological processors and biosensors in the case of heterotic devices. The results presented are supported by a range of computer modelling experiments using cellular automata and multi-agent modelling. We conclude that P. polycephalum is a polymorphic UC substrate insofar as it can process multimodal sensory input and polyfunctional in its demonstrable ability to undertake a variety of computing problems. Furthermore, our results are highly applicable to the study of other living UC substrates and will inform future work in UC, biosensing, and biomedicine
    corecore